Napster Investigation, Spring 2001

Napster is both a company and a software program. It allows people connected to the Internet to easily share files with anybody else on the Internet. However, music artists and recording companies have sued Napster claiming that the Napster is actively allows people to get around copyright laws. Your assignment as a class is to develop a website explaining the Napster issue to Middle School and High School students.

In your groups determine, as objectively as possible : 

  1. What is meant by "intellectual property"?
  2. What is the  history of the Napster suit.
  3. What are the key issues.
  4. What are the proposed remedies.

Then:

  1. Relate this to a similar situation involving two people and intellectual property.
  2. Suggest your own proposed remedy for the Napster issue.

As a class, 

  1. determine the structure of a web and decide who is responsible for what pages. 
  2. Create the web site using a common theme and design. The web site must follow all of the middle school technical standards.
